📍 Historical Context of The Giaour and Hassan
Artwork: The Giaour and Hassan
Artist: Eugène Delacroix
Year: 1826
Museum: Art Institute of Chicago
Dimensions: 73.4 x 59.6 cm
Artistic Movement: Orientalism
Major Exhibitions: Delacroix (1798-1863)
Created in 1826, the iconic painting The Giaour and Hassan by Eugène Delacroix resides in the prestigious Art Institute of Chicago. This work, resonating with the artistic movement of orientalism, is the result of a rich historical context filled with Eastern discoveries, where the artist immerses himself in lights and atmospheres that transcend simple landscapes. Striking with its dimensions of 73.4 x 59.6 cm, this painting captures a dramatic moment, vibrant with emotions.

📖 Scene Depicted in The Giaour and Hassan
In this canvas, Delacroix illustrates an epic confrontation between the Giaour, a romantic and tragic character, and Hassan, his rival. The palpable tension seizes the viewer, while the elements of nature—flames, shadows, and lights—harmonize with the intensity of human drama, creating a timeless narrative. Every detail of the painting invites reflection on the passions, struggles, and aspirations of the characters.
📜 Place in Delacroix's Career
This painting, “The Giaour and Hassan,” fits into a pivotal period of Eugène Delacroix's career, marked by the exploration of romantic and oriental themes. Alongside his famous work Liberty Leading the People and Women of Algiers in Their Apartment, this work illustrates the stylistic evolution of the artist and his ability to make human epic palpable.
